DRC Systems India

quarterly
yearly
ParticularsDec '24Mar '25Jun '25Sep '25Dec '25
Revenue17.1117.0418.3423.1427.79
Expenses13.1212.3713.5018.3621.56
EBITDA5.176.136.446.498.13
EBIT4.094.694.904.805.46
Profit Before Tax4.084.694.904.785.30
Net Profit3.554.414.354.174.99
Financial Ratios
Operating Profit Margin31.03%36.27%35.48%28.43%26.45%
Net Profit Margin20.94%26.05%23.78%18.83%23.11%
Earning Per Share (Diluted)0.260.330.320.310.37
Dividends Per Share0.000.000.000.000.00